The 2024 UEFA Europa Conference League final will be played at the Agia Sofia Stadium in Athens, Greece. The final will take place on May 29, 2024. The winners of the tournament will automatically qualify for the 2024-25 UEFA Europa League group stage. The Agia Sofia Stadium is a new stadium that was built on the site of the old AEK Athens stadium. The stadium has a capacity of over 32,000 and is one of the most modern stadiums in Europe. This will be the first time that the Europa Conference League final has been held in Greece. The tournament was created in 2021 to replace the UEFA Cup Winners' Cup. The inaugural final was held in Tirana, Albania, and was won by Roma. The 2023-24 Europa Conference League will be the third season of the competition. The tournament will feature 32 teams from across Europe. The teams will be divided into eight groups of four teams each. The top two teams from each group will advance to the knockout stage. The knockout stage will consist of two-legged ties. The winners of the ties will advance to the quarter-finals, semi-finals, and final. The final will be played at a neutral venue.
